Liberal MP calls for plan to end pandemic measures

A member of Justin Trudeau’s own party is calling for a plan to end all pandemic measures.

In a news conference Tuesday, Quebec MP Joel Lightbound said the government needs to give Canadians clear targets for an end to restrictions.

“I’ve heard from people worried, that those making the decisions, seem at times, to have been blind to the fact that we are not all equal for lockdowns. That not everyone can earn a living on a Mac book at the cottage. I’ve heard people worried that a few might have lost sight of the quiet and discreet suffering of the many,” stated Lightbound.

Lightbound also talked about Canada’s chief medical officer who suggested public health policies including vaccine passports need to be re-examined.

“Now while folks are seeing and hearing all of this, where the hell are we heading here in Canada. I think there lies the frustration. They feel there is no appetite from our government to adapt so as to reflect the changing data and the changing reality of the pandemic and of the world,” added Lightbound.

Lightbound plans to stay on as a Liberal, saying the party has always had room for dissent and debate.
